Understanding the Importance of Screen Time Limits
Excessive screen time can have negative impacts on children's physical health, mental well-being, and overall development. By implementing a 1-hour rule, parents can help their kids establish healthier screen habits and foster alternative activities.
Practical Tips for Enforcing the 1-Hour Rule
1. Create a visual schedule using a screen time chart to make the limit clear. 2. Encourage outdoor play and engaging activities to reduce screen dependency. 3. Set a good example by limiting your own screen time around your children. 4. Use positive reinforcement and rewards for adhering to the rule.

Promoting Educational Screen Time
Not all screen time is created equal. Encourage educational apps, games, and shows within the 1-hour limit to make screen time more beneficial. Utilize parental controls to filter content and ensure it aligns with your child's learning goals.
Balancing Screen Time with Family Activities
Family time is precious. Plan fun outings, game nights, and creative projects to replace screen time and strengthen family bonds. Use the 1-hour rule as an opportunity to connect and engage with your child on a deeper level.
Practical Tips for Success
- Create a designated 'screen-free' zone in your home.
- Discuss the importance of screen time limits with your child to gain their cooperation.
- Use a timer or alarm to signal the end of the allotted screen time.
- Encourage physical activities that promote movement and exercise.
Frequently Asked Questions
How can I handle resistance from my child when enforcing the 1-hour rule?
It's common for children to resist limits on screen time. Consistency is key; calmly remind them of the rule and offer alternative activities or rewards for compliance.
Is it okay to allow occasional exceptions to the 1-hour rule?
Flexibility is important, especially for special occasions. Communicate with your child about the exception and ensure it doesn't become a habit.
What are the long-term benefits of enforcing screen time limits?
By instilling healthy screen habits early on, you're helping your child develop better self-regulation skills, improved focus, and a balanced lifestyle that extends into adulthood.
